Publisher Description

A mysterious boy is the focus of a novel that takes us from the September Massacres of 1792 to the death of Robespierre four years later. After rescuing Sido, the young daughter of an aristocrat, he flees to England, making secret journeys back to France to smuggle out refugees. He and Sido fall in love - but then she is kidnapped, and he needs all his courage and skill to rescue her a second time. Even then the young lovers are not safe, for our hero learns who he really is, and how can Sido marry him?
The horrors of the French Revolution make a dazzlingly vivid setting for a tale of high adventure that is also a most touching love story.

The first book, complete in itself, leaves the reader longing to know what happened next - the second book concludes the story of Sido and this wonderful charismatic young man who shows true heroism.
